A method for preparing photocuring-formed high-density ceramic. In the method, by optimizing components and ratios of slurry, the slurry is suitable for a 3D printing device for a high-density ceramic specially-shaped piece green body that has a complex shape, and no corresponding mold needs to be especially prepared. Moreover, when the solid content of the slurry is lower than 40 vol%, the slurry can still be used for preparing the high-density ceramic green body, and the relative density of the finally-prepared high-density ceramic can exceed 99%. The green body is dried in a liquid state drying manner, and thus the method is suitable for preparing the high-density ceramic green body having a complex and precise structure. In the method, binder discharging is carried out by using a two-step degreasing method comprising vacuum/atmosphere protection binder discharging and air binder discharging, and therefore the defects of deformation, cracking, blistering and the like of the green body can be reduced. The relative density of the high-density ceramic that is prepared by means of the method exceeds 90%, the Vickers hardness exceeds 12 GPa, and the content of residual carbon is lower than 0.5 wt%. |
